WebCan a torn bicep tendon heal on its own? Once a biceps tendon has been ripped, it will not be able to regenerate back to the bone and mend on its own again. Biceps tendon injuries can manifest itself as either a partial tear or a full tear. A partial tear occurs when the tendon has not been completely destroyed but has been partially severed. A bicep tear is a strain or tear in the bicep muscle that can occur in the shoulder or elbow. The tear can be complete (the tendon has torn completely away from the bone) or partial.
